What are the important aspects of the GreenWorks Corded String Trimmer?

Type:

The GreenWorks String Trimmer is an electric weed eater that comes with a cord. This is similar to the popular Black & Decker weed eaters except this one is tied to an electric outlet. If the cord doesn’t bother you, it’s better to purchase this one.

If you want to reach more places, the battery-powered cordless string trimmer might suit you. Another type of string trimmer is the gas-fueled one.

Gas is more powerful but costly as it consumes a lot of fuel, and it emits smoke. If you don’t need something as heavy-duty as a gas string trimmer, go with GreenWorks.

Size:

This string trimmer has a powerful 10 Amp motor, prepared to tackle the toughest weeds in your yard. Bear in mind, the higher the amperes of the electric string trimmer, the more power your trimmer will have. It has an 18” cutting path to enhance performance and get the job done quickly.

The shaft is pretty long so you won’t have trouble if you think you’re too tall for this string trimmer. The shaft can be lengthened or shortened to match your height.

The shortest the shaft can be is 42 inches and the most it extends is to 48 inches.  It weighs about 7.3 pounds, heavier compared to trimmers around this size. Much of the weight is in the head of the electric trimmer.

Features:

For enhanced comfort, GreenWorks Corded String Trimmer is fashioned with cushion and over-mold grip and handle for your clammy/sweaty hands and auxiliary handle for more control while trimming.

The grip also prevents the trimmer from accidental dropping. The cushion also makes it easier for the user to maintain balance despite constant vibration of the trimmer. The handles can be adjusted and the upper handle can be rotated.

It also houses an auto-feed line, which prevents the trimmer from bumping against the ground. It uses standard 0.065-inch monofilament string and it doesn’t limit you from using a GreenWorks string; you can use any brand of string as long as it’s exactly the size mentioned. This trimmer uses a single string. You should consider buying a backup just in case.

Ease of Use:

This trimmer can be quite heavy but it’s not difficult to get accustomed to its weight as you can adjust it to your preferred height. When you have securely adjusted it to your preference, wielding it will be a breeze. You’ll also have more control with the movement despite the vibration.

As with most trimmers, the shaft of the head might easily get full with trimmed weeds. To unclog, make sure to turn off your trimmer before removing debris. To avoid long grass and weeds to intertwine onto the head, cut down tall weeds one portion at a time.

Accessories:

Your GreenWorks String Trimmer can function not only as a cutter but also as an edger, tiller, Pole saw, or blower using the Quick-Connect Coupler for more versatility.

Attachments are sold separately and may be bought from both GreenWorks and Ryobi split boom attachments. When using these other features, all you need to do is turn your GreenWorks top mount.

Help and Support:

GreenWorks has a reliable customer support. They have representatives ready to answer questions and offer help via email or telephone. In most cases, the user manual has all the information you need, from setting up to maintaining your string trimmer.

They also have a website with more information about their products. As for the warranty, the GreenWorks Corded String Trimmer comes with a four-year manufacturer’s warranty as long as you have the proof of purchase. You may register your product online for the warranty.

What other things should you know about the GreenWorks Corded String Trimmer?

This is a good quality string trimmer that will last you years with proper use and maintenance. The good thing about this is you can replace the string easily whenever you want if it wears down and you can buy strings from other brands without complications.

Putting it up together and the initial startup are pretty easy. For the price, it provides you a trimmer powerful enough and wide enough to cater to large areas and quickly finish your job.

Users also responded that the trimmer has very little vibration compared to others they’ve used. Many have also praised the durability of the string; the weed eater can stand hours of usage without stopping to check for tangles or maintenance. It also does a good job with dealing with tall weeds, although cutting them in sections is recommended.

The only thing missing with this string trimmer is the shoulder strap; you have to get it separately, as it helps in holding it for long periods of use.
